The female has richer colouring than the male as can be seen when compared to example of the male posted over the weekend.  A small butterfly prone to bird strikes or predatory insects and quite often seen missing the tail streamers on the hind wings.  With the naked eye I thought she was in quite good condition but later in PS noted the top of her right antennae had been nipped off.

Shooting info:
200mm f4 micro | flash with soft-box | monopod
ISO 500 | f11 | 1/60s
